The Importance Of Proper Water Heater Temperature In Preventing Legionnaires Disease

Legionnaires disease is a severe form of pneumonia caused by the Legionella bacteria This potentially life-threatening illness can be contracted by inhaling water droplets containing the bacteria, typically through the air conditioning systems, showers, hot tubs, and water heaters In fact, water heaters are a common source of Legionella growth, making it crucial to maintain proper water heater temperature to prevent the spread of this dangerous disease.

The ideal temperature range for preventing Legionella growth in water heaters is between 120 and 140 degrees Fahrenheit At temperatures below 120 degrees, the bacteria can multiply rapidly, posing a serious health risk to those exposed to the contaminated water On the other hand, temperatures above 140 degrees can scald and cause burns, making it important to strike a balance between preventing Legionella growth and ensuring the safety of the water supply.

Maintaining the correct water heater temperature is essential in all types of buildings, including homes, offices, schools, hospitals, and hotels In commercial settings such as hospitals and nursing homes, where individuals with weakened immune systems are more susceptible to infections, the risk of Legionnaires disease is even greater Therefore, proper maintenance of water heaters and monitoring of temperature levels are critical in preventing outbreaks of Legionella bacteria.

In addition to setting the water heater temperature within the recommended range, regular maintenance and flushing of the system are also important in preventing the buildup of sediment and bacteria Sediment and scale can provide a breeding ground for Legionella bacteria, making it crucial to keep the water heater clean and free of obstructions Flushing the system regularly can help remove any buildup and ensure that the water remains safe and free of contaminants.

Installing point-of-use filters, using copper-silver ionization systems, and implementing water management programs can help reduce the risk of Legionella growth in water heaters and other water systems.

Educating building owners, facility managers, maintenance staff, and residents about the risks of Legionnaires disease and the importance of proper water heater temperature is essential in preventing outbreaks Regular monitoring of water temperature, conducting water tests for Legionella bacteria, and implementing control measures are crucial in ensuring the safety of the water supply and preventing the spread of this dangerous disease.
